  • 3. Methods of Data Sharing
  • 2.1 API Integration

    Application Programming Interfaces (APIs) are an effective way of sharing data. Bitpie Wallet can interact with centralized institutions and achieve real-time data sharing through open APIs.

    2.2 Blockchain Technology

    The decentralized nature of blockchain technology makes data sharing more secure. Centralized institutions can utilize the transparency and immutability provided by blockchain to verify the authenticity of transaction data.

    2.3 Encryption Technology

    During data transmission, using strong encryption algorithms can ensure the confidentiality and integrity of the data. Bitpie wallet and centralized institutions can jointly establish encryption standards to ensure the security of user data.
